From Famous Players-Lasky to Paramount:

The Rise of Hollywood’s Leading Ladies

Opens July 5, 2025


The Hollywood Heritage Museum celebrates the pioneering actresses in the fledgling film industry who created the role of “leading lady” in the exhibit From Famous Players-Lasky to Paramount: The Rise of Hollywood’s Leading Ladies. Paramount’s stable of stars helped define what it meant to be a movie star—and laid the foundation of how actresses would navigate Hollywood power structures for decades to come. The exhibit casts the spotlight on early screen icons such as Mary Pickford, Gloria Swanson and Pola Negri as well as the many who came after.


With this exhibit, Hollywood Heritage celebrates the ladies who performed under the Famous Players-Lasky and Paramount banner.
